Item: Birthday
Pairing: Toph and Suyin
Prompt by: YOLO1882
Birthdays weren't Toph's thing. She couldn't see the decorations, she couldn't read the cards, the gifts were always terrible, and she hated singing happy birthday. But when it came to her daughter's, Toph would do anything to make them happy on their special day, given that it was the only days in her life that she experienced true happiness.
After sending Lin to school with Katara and her kids, the metalbender walked to her youngest daughter's bedroom and opened the door to feel Su slowly waking up. She smiled as she leaned down and blew a raspberry into the three year olds cheek, causing her to giggle at the ticklish feeling against her skin. "Noooo! Stop it!"
"Fine, I'll stop, only so I can eat you instead." Their playfulness continued for a few more minutes until their stomachs rumbled. "Come on kiddo, time for food. What would you like to eat on your special day?"
"Bacon and pancakes!"
"Sounds good."
Once the two Beifong's were fully dressed, they went to a local café only a few blocks away, where they ate on special occasions. A cheerful waitress walked up to the duo and offered a large smile. "Hello Chief Beifong. What can I get for you this morning?"
"I would like a plate of pancakes for the birthday girl, and all the bacon you have."
"No problem."
"Hold on, what I think you heard me say was give me a lot of bacon, I want all of the bacon."
"Uhhh. Okay. It hopefully won't be too long."
"You know, taking all the bacon for yourself is mighty greedy Toph."
"I thought that was you meathead." Toph shuffled over in the booth, allowing her best friend to sit down.
"No work today?"
"It's the kids birthday."
Sokka looked at the little girl in front of him, who was currently emptying out little packets of sugar onto the table and smiled. "Hello Su. How old are you now?"
"I'm three uncle Sokka!"
"Wow, three. You're a big girl now. Soon you'll be able to metalbend just like your mother."
"I already can!" Picking up the spoon, Su bent the metal using her hands. "See!?"
"Yep, that's metalbending if I ever saw it. How about after breakfast, we go shopping for a birthday present for you?"
"Yeah!"
"I hope you're paying because I'm not."
"Oh, Toph, you can't put a price on a child's happiness."
"No, you can't put a price on Lin's happiness, but this kid needs to have a price."
"Don't exaggerate."
"One thousand yuans Toph. It's like she has no concept of money."
The metlabender shrugged as she helped her daughter set up the finely crafted tea set, made of the best wood the Earth Kingdom had to offer. "I tried to warn you but oooh no. No price is too grand for the great Sokka."
"Well there is now."
"Mum! You have to play with me."
"Alright Su. Just give me a second." The metalbender turned to her old friend and gave him her signature smirk. "You wanna play tea party with us?"
"I would love to but I have a late meeting. Maybe this weekend on your day off."
"Alright. See you later Sokka."
"See ya Chief."
Toph smiled as she walked over to her daughter's new tea set and took a seat on one of the tiny chairs. "Alrighty kiddo, how do we play?"
"We have to be fancy."
"I can do fancy." Toph picked up one of the cups and sipped from it.
"Nooooo. You have to hold your pinkie out. Like this." The three year old stuck out her tiny pinkie as far as she could and pretended to slurp.
"If my mother could see this, she'd have a fit. What do we talk about?"
"I dunno. Lin-Lin usually tells me a story."
The Chief cocked her head to the side. "A story? What about?" Su chose to stare at her feet in an effort to avoid her mother's sightless gaze and hopefully the question. "Suyin, what does she talk about?"
"You beating up the bad guys." She said, blushing slightly
"Huh. Me beating up the bad guys. I've got a better story. Have I ever told you about the Melon Lord?"
It had been one hour since Toph told Su about the Melon Lord and the birthday girl had yet to come out of the tree she climbed up. "Come on Su. It was only a story."
"NO!"
"If you don't come out of that tree on the count of three, I am going to come up there and drag you out. One," Toph took a step back as she counted down, "two, three." The metalbender launched herself using a pillar made of earth, to where her daughter's voice was coming from and safely tackled her to the ground, smiling again when she heard her laugh. "See, that wasn't too hard."
"Mum, will the Melon Lord come back?"
"Nah, uncle Aang made sure of that." Toph let out a yawn and pulled Su into her side, feeling both their heart rates slow down. "It's so nice out here, perfect for a nap." Snoring soon filled her ears, making her heart melt. "Happy birthday, baby girl."
